Terrorism suspected in New Orleans truck-ramming that killed 15

Photo- AFP AFP A US army veteran with an Islamic State flag and “hellbent” on carnage steered a pickup truck into a crowd of New Year revelers in New Orleans on Wednesday, killing at least 15 people and wounding dozens, officials said.
